Innovative Recycling Method Transforms Waste PET into High-Quality Raw Materials and Clean Hydrogen
Researchers at UNIST have developed a groundbreaking chemical recycling process that converts waste polyethylene terephthalate (PET) into valuable materials and hydrogen energy under mild conditions.
